I just discovered this on my Debian 3.1 system - Even though I have
'unzip' installed, KDE 'Ark' refuses to open zip files.. The solution,
though simple enough - to create a link named 'zip' to the 'unzip'
program, would be quite difficult for a complete newbie to deduce,
especially from the error message "Utility zip is not in your path"..
Just another rough edge that'd baffle newbies trying to adopt Linux..
